Monsters of Prog
Once and future progressive rock titans Yes and Styx are heading out together on a US tour beginning this July 4, wrapping up August 3. The bands will trade off the headlining slot, so check the bands' sites to keep updated on details for the shows close to you.
Yes' current lineup, including original members Steve Howe, Chris Squire, and Alan White, along with veteran keyboardist Geoff Downes (but with new vocalist Benoit David in place of-we can't really say "replacing"-Jon Anderson) just finished up Fly From Here with Trevor Horn behind the board.
Styx-these days including Tommy Shaw, James "JY" Young, and (in occasional "surprise appearances") Chuck Panozzo, joined by newcomers Lawrence Gowan, Todd Sucherman, and Ricky Philips-will be touring behind Regeneration 1&2, which feature re-recordings of the band's classic material.
